Don't wait to become a 99er. The 99ers are people who have exhausted their 99 weeks of unemployment and now are living with relatives or near desperation. The 99ers are a new organization sponsored by certain trade union network, and their plight is real. They demonstrated on Wall St. today in New York City, NY.
